Planning application

PA26/02725

Indian Queens, Goss Moor National Nature Reserve

Granted Cornwall Overhead Electricity Lines

Proposal

Replacement of phase conductors (electricity lines), on the existing 132kV OHL (AY Route Towers 1-8) shown, with slightly larger modern equivalents as part of network reinforcement but to remain a 132kv line. Requirement for access tracks and set down areas inside Goss Moor National Nature Reserve, which is also designated as a SSSI and SAC. Works being combined with proposed replacement of combined telecoms fibre/earthing wires being undertaken by National Grid Telecoms along the same route and using the same access ways etc. to limit impacts on SSSI/SAC site.

What a grant of permission means

The process from here

Permission has been granted, usually subject to conditions listed on the decision notice, some of which must be discharged before work starts. The decision notice on the council portal sets out exactly what was approved.

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ses. Neighbours cannot appeal a grant; challenging one means judicial review of how the decision was made, within tight time limits.
